I know this is entirely subjective buuuuut feel like some of the trucks on this forum look fantastic and I'm just not satisfied with how mines turned out so far. I feel like it doesn't have that....how the hell do I describe it, aggressive look maybe that some others have gotten?

Think new black wheels (really like some of the Methods) with a little offset to push the tires out a tad and finishing removing the chrome will do it.

Either way, would love some feedback!

So far I've added:
Bilstein Ford Performance level (set at 2 now, going to move to 2.5)
Ordered a 2.25" block to replace the 1.25" block in the back, not installed yet
34" Recon Grapplers
Ordered the gen 3 Raptor grill (I know, blasphemous, but I really like the look)
Ordered the Tremor front skid plate
Not that you can see it but replaced the saggy diaper deal in the middle w/ the gen 2 raptor skid plate
Removed active air dam and trimmed the fixed one
Removed some chrome (mirrors, door handles, Platinum letters etc.)
Tinted the front windows

I feel like your truck is in between paint match and chrome, you have to adopt one or the other. On dark paint you need some chrome to provide a pop of contrast. I would say paint match grille while leaving small chrome accents and then paint match tailgate then switch back to chrome mirror caps. Feather in chrome in small sections. Then pick a bold wheel, I would say bronze, it just pops. With a touch of offset and meat on the tires the truck will look mean!

I believe you have too many conflicting blacks and silver/ chromes with FX4 sticker mixed causing the not quite right feeling. I would finish out the black appearance package, reference: (https://www.levittownfordparts.com/sku/m-f150-or20.html). They also sell ford performance 22’s if you was to be different (https://www.levittownfordparts.com/sku/m-1007k-s2295gb.html). If you paint or replace the brake calipers with red it all will tie it in. To 4 colors being black dull, black gloss, chrome, and red. The contrast will give it a smooth tough business look.
